Paul Reubens’ Pee-wee Herman fame often overshadowed by sex scandals
has died at age 70 after a private battle with cancer.“Last night we said farewell to Paul Reubens, an iconic American actor, comedian, writer and producer whose beloved character Pee-wee Herman delighted generations of children and adults with his positivity, whimsy and belief in the importance of kindness,” a statement on his official Instagram account read.While well known for that iconic role, he’s also remembered for several sex scandals, including his infamous 1991 arrest for indecent exposure at a Florida porn house, as well as allegations in a child pornography case. According to the Sarasota County Sheriff’s Office, in 1991, detectives went to the XXX South Trail Cinema to observe the audience for a triple bill of “Catalina Five-O,” “Tiger Shark, Nurse Nancy” and “Turn Up the Heat.” The officers hauled in three men — including Reubens — on charges of violating Florida State Statute 800.03 (Exposure of Sexual Organs) in the dark theater.
